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Facilities and Amenities: Keeping Things Simple

Pontefract Baghill Station offers a straightforward, no-fuss experience for travelers. There are no ticket offices or machines, so your best bet is to purchase tickets in advance online. The station is unstaffed, although an induction loop is available for those requiring hearing assistance. Accessibility is a plus point here with step-free access available, perfect for passengers with mobility needs.

You'll find a step-free ramped subway to both platforms and step-free access from the adjacent car park to the station entrance. However, amenities like waiting rooms, seating areas, refreshment facilities, and ATMs are not available. Thus, it's a good idea to plan ahead and arm yourself with all necessary provisions before heading off on your journey.

Accessibility Features: Making Travel Possible for All

Pontefract Baghill takes accessibility seriously with its step-free access making it convenient for wheelchair users. There are no ticket barriers, and ramps are available for train access. While the station doesn't provide staff assistance on-site, help is at hand through the use of available help points and you can request assistance from on-board staff. For more personalized help, you can book through Passenger Assist up to two hours before your journey starts.

Station Facilities at Pontefract Monkhill

Though the station lacks a traditional ticket office, purchasing or collecting your tickets is simplified with the presence of self-service ticket machines, which are accessible for all visitors. Your digital travel companions—smartcards—are welcome here, as the station is fully equipped with smartcard validators and the option to issue new cards. While some amenities such as refreshments or lounge seating may not be available onsite, the station promises smooth travel with functional essentials like an induction loop for those requiring hearing assistance and helpful customer screens for your departure information.

Pontefract Monkhill is committed to ensuring passengers with disabilities can travel with confidence. It features partial step-free access with level pathways to platform 1, and train access ramps are available should assistance be required. For your security, CCTV is operational, providing peace of mind as you transit through the station. However, potential visitors should note the absence of toilets, luggage storage, and a staffed helpdesk at this location.
